By rss@youtube.com (ReneO93gaming) Captain America and the Avengers is the title of a beat 'em up coin-op arcade game released by Data East in 1991 based on the Marvel Comics' series The Avengers. Players can choose to play one of four superheroes - Captain America, Iron Man, Hawkeye, or Vision - as they battle through New York...

By ComicList Media Release -- MANHATTAN BEACH, Calif.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Douglas Finberg has been named Executive Vice President International Marketing of Marvel Studios, the Hollywood subsidiary of Marvel Entertainment, Inc. (NYSE: MVL). In his new role, Finberg will be responsible for developing and overseeing the worldwide marketing campaigns for the studio’s slate of upcoming films, including IRON MAN 2 (May 7, 2010), THOR (May 20, 2011), THE FIRST AVENGER: CAPTAIN AMERICA (July 22, 2011) and THE AVENGERS (May 4, 2012). Finberg joins Marvel from Paramount Pictures where he served as Senior Vice President International Marketing for Paramount Pictures International (PPI). By Kenna McHugh The story of Captain America was created in 1941 by Jack Kirby and Joe Simon for Timely Comics. He is an alter ego of Steve Rogers, who is rejected by the Army for being too sickly and undergoes an experiment that takes him to the pinnacle of human form.
